首页>>数据库>>Oracle->mysql和oraclesql语句,oracle和mysql的sql语句的区别

mysql和oraclesql语句,oracle和mysql的sql语句的区别

时间:2024-01-08 本站 点击:0

不同的数据库,比如(sqlserver、Mysql、Oracle)它们的数据库sql语句相同...

1、SQL 标准语法的语句是相同的。只有数据库管理系统专有子句或函数是不同的。比如 MY sql 的 limit 与sql server中的TOP 功能相近,语法不同。

2、是的。国内外普遍采用SQL系统数据库产品,可以说,作为集成网络的数据库系统必须采用这类产品。关于SQL数据库产品种类较多,常用的有Oracle、Sybase、Informix等。

3、由于Oracle和SQLServer在DateTime上对SQL标准的拓展实现方式不同,因此不能用同一个SQL实现。Oracle中的TimeStamp(时间戳)与SqlServer中的差别很大。

4、体系机构不同,ORACLE是一个数据库多用户多个表空间,SQL是多个数据库。oracle for windows和 oracle for linux区别还是很大的,很显然,一个是以线程为主的,一个是以进程为主的。SQL server便宜,oracle贵。

5、有数据类型number,没有数据类型numeric,还有就是字符的连接,用的是“||”而不是+,取得系统时间是sysdate ,而不是函数getdate()还有一些在具体的使用中需要注意的,可以查看sql server与oracle的对比列表。

Oracle和MySQL在SQL语句方面的区别

另外oracle对sql语句要求更为严格,而且oracle里变量较mysql更多点,oracle中有number型,有大数据类型,mysql没得;另外举个例子,oracle不能插入为空列,而mysql是可以的(个人觉得,不知道正确与否)。

Oracle是大型数据库而Mysql是中小型数据库,Oracle市场占有率达40%,Mysql只有20%左右,同时Mysql是开源的而Oracle价格非常高。 Oracle支持大并发,大访问量,是OLTP最好的工具。

本质的区别 Oracle数据库是一个对象关系数据库管理系统(ORDBMS)。它通常被称为Oracle RDBMS或简称为Oracle,是一个收费的数据库。MySQL是一个开源的关系数据库管理系统(RDBMS)。

Oracle数据库与MySQL数据库的区别是本文我们主要要介绍的内容,接下来我们就开始介绍这部分内容,希望能够对您有所帮助。

你若只是用标准 SQL 语言,那么在两者都是通用的。实际项目中,建议对项目中所有的 SQL 语句都在两个数据库进行验证,那么就可以在开发阶段的个人电脑中使用 MySQL 而在部署阶段是用 Oracle ,这是常规做法。

sql语句oracle和mysql中可以执行,sqlserver中不行。

1、SQL(Structured Query Language)结构化查询语言,是一种数据库查询和程序设计语言,用于存取数据以及查询、更新和管理关系数据库系统。Mysql语句是Mysql数据库的语言。即sql语句可以用到Mysql,但是Mysql不一定适用到sql。

2、但是,如果你想用于商业产品的开发,你必须还要购买SQL Server Standard Edition。学校或非赢利的企业可以不考虑这一附加的费用。安全功能 MySQL有一个用于改变数据的二进制日志。

3、另外oracle对sql语句要求更为严格,而且oracle里变量较mysql更多点,oracle中有number型,有大数据类型,mysql没得;另外举个例子,oracle不能插入为空列,而mysql是可以的(个人觉得,不知道正确与否)。

4、Mysql:Mysql不能与 Microsoft Visual Studio、Microsoft Office System以及开发工具包搭配。

5、SQL语法都是一样的,区别只有少许的不同,如sql server中的top关键字,在oracle中就是没有的。

mysql和oraclesql语句的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于oracle和mysql的sql语句的区别、mysql和oraclesql语句的信息别忘了在本站进行查找喔。


本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如若转载,请注明出处:/oracle/98180.html